DevOps methodologies center around a few core principles. First, there's the emphasis on continuous integration and continuous delivery (CI/CD), which involves streamlining the process of building, testing, and deploying software changes often. This allows for quicker feedback loops and reduces the risk of introducing errors into production. Second, DevOps promotes a culture of collaboration between developers and operations teams, breaking down silos and fostering dialogue. This shared responsibility ensures that everyone is working towards the same goals.

  • Besides, DevOps relies heavily on monitoring and feedback mechanisms to identify areas for improvement. By analyzing data on application performance and user behavior, teams can preemptively address issues and optimize the software development process.

Optimizing Software Delivery: The Power of DevOps Pipelines

In today's fast-paced technology landscape, organizations are constantly seeking ways to ship high-quality software swiftly. DevOps pipelines have emerged as a powerful solution to this challenge. By integrating the software development and production processes, DevOps pipelines enable squads to decrease lead times, enhance software quality, and increase overall productivity.

A robust DevOps pipeline typically consists of a series of levels, each designed to specific functions. These stages may include version control, build, test, deployment, and monitoring. Continuous integration (CI) and continuous delivery (CD) are key principles that drive the efficiency of DevOps pipelines. CI involves regularly merging code changes into a shared repository, while CD expedites the deployment of code changes to production environments.
